Spacer Tube Membrane RO/NF STRO / STNF

With the development of membrane technology industry, there are differentiated requirements to the performance of the membrane products, such as lower feed quality requirements, higher pressure to improve concentration ratio, longer cleaning cycle and service life. As a result, the open channel type with high pressure membrane arises at the historic moment.

FEATURES:

High strength design, up to 120 bar operating pressure

Open feed spacer with low flow resistance and concentration polarization

Spiral wound structure with more membrane area

More options for feed spacer

APPLICATION:

Industrial wastewater

High salts wastewater

Spiral wound RO/NF concentrates

Comparison of membrane components
DT ST Spiral
Structure Disk Special roll type Conventional roll type
Flow channel structure Open flow channel Trapezoidal open flow channel Diamond shaped channel
Thickness of concentrated water channel(mm) 1.5 0.8-1.2 0.4-0.8
Membrane area(㎡) 0.45-9.4 25-29 25-41
Use pressure(bar) 75-160 75-120 15-41
Preprocessing requirements ★★ ★★★ ★★★★★
Anti pollution ability ★★★★★ ★★>★★ ★★
